Abstract
Hydrothermal treatment of feed (FM) influences protein availability in rumen in ruminant nutrition. The main reasons for this are the consequences of processing and the protein denaturation (to a small extent) and the Maillard reaction (with sufficiently available reduced sugar contents). These biochemical processes are used in animal nutrition to control protein availability in the rumen. Especially for high-yielding dairy cows, a high proportion of bypass protein is necessary to meet the requirements of the animal.
